更多请点击: https://intelliparadigm.com
第一章:AI工具与智能屏蔽整合全链路拆解(2024最新Gartner验证架构图谱)
当前企业级内容治理正经历从规则引擎驱动向多模态AI协同决策的范式跃迁。Gartner 2024年7月发布的《AI-Augmented Content Shielding Maturity Curve》明确将“感知-推理-干预-反馈”闭环列为智能屏蔽系统的核心评估维度,其验证架构图谱已覆盖LLM语义理解层、实时流式特征提取管道、动态策略编排引擎及可审计策略沙箱四大支柱。
核心组件交互逻辑
智能屏蔽系统并非单点工具堆叠,而是通过标准化API契约实现松耦合协同:
- AI工具层提供细粒度意图识别(如:识别“绕过审核”类prompt注入模式)
- 屏蔽策略引擎接收结构化风险评分(0.0–1.0),执行分级响应(日志/拦截/重写/人工复核)
- 反馈回路将拦截结果与业务指标(如:误拦率<0.8%、平均延迟<120ms)同步至在线学习模块
典型部署流水线示例
# 在Kubernetes集群中部署策略服务与AI适配器 kubectl apply -f ai-adapter-deployment.yaml # 加载微调后的安全分类模型 kubectl apply -f shield-policy-configmap.yaml # 注入Gartner推荐的默认策略集 kubectl rollout restart deployment/shield-gateway # 触发热策略加载
该流程确保策略变更秒级生效,且所有AI推理请求均经gRPC双向TLS加密通道传输。
关键性能指标对比(Gartner基准测试v2.4)
| 能力维度 | 传统规则引擎 | AI+智能屏蔽融合架构 |
|---|
| 未知威胁检出率 | 31% | 89% |
| 策略配置迭代周期 | 5.2天 | 22分钟 |
| 跨模态一致性(文本/图像/音频) | 不支持 | 92.7% |
架构可视化示意
graph LR A[用户请求] --> B{AI工具层} B -->|语义风险分| C[策略编排引擎] C --> D[实时屏蔽动作] D --> E[反馈数据湖] E -->|特征样本+标注| B
第二章:智能屏蔽的技术内核与AI协同机制
2.1 基于多模态异常检测的实时屏蔽决策模型
多源特征融合架构
模型统一接入日志序列、API调用图谱与用户行为时序三类模态数据,通过共享嵌入层对齐语义空间。关键参数包括模态权重α=0.4(日志)、β=0.35(图谱)、γ=0.25(行为),经L2归一化后加权拼接。
轻量级异常评分函数
def anomaly_score(x_log, x_graph, x_behav): # x_*: 归一化后的模态特征向量 (d=64) fused = 0.4 * x_log + 0.35 * x_graph + 0.25 * x_behav return torch.norm(fused - torch.mean(fused, dim=0), p=2, dim=1) # 输出为batch-wise异常置信度,阈值τ=1.87动态触发屏蔽
该函数避免全连接层计算开销,利用L2距离表征偏离中心程度;阈值τ基于滑动窗口分位数(99.5%)自适应更新。
决策响应时延保障
| 组件 | 平均延迟(ms) | SLA达标率 |
|---|
| 特征抽取 | 8.2 | 99.99% |
| 融合评分 | 3.1 | 100% |
| 屏蔽执行 | 1.7 | 99.97% |
2.2 AI工具调用链中的屏蔽策略注入与动态熔断实践
策略注入的运行时插拔机制
通过拦截器链在请求上下文中动态注入屏蔽规则,支持按模型类型、响应延迟或错误率触发:
// 熔断器注册示例 circuit.Register("llm-gpt4", &CircuitConfig{ ErrorThreshold: 0.3, // 错误率阈值 Timeout: 8 * time.Second, HalfOpenAfter: 60 * time.Second, })
该配置定义了 GPT-4 调用的熔断边界:当连续错误占比超30%即进入断开态;60秒后尝试半开启探测。
动态决策表驱动熔断状态迁移
| 当前状态 | 触发条件 | 下一状态 |
|---|
| Closed | 错误率 ≥ 30% | Open |
| Open | 等待期满 + 首次探测成功 | HalfOpen |
屏蔽策略的上下文感知加载
- 基于 tenant_id 加载租户专属规则
- 依据 request_id 关联 trace 上下文实现灰度屏蔽
- 实时拉取 ConfigMap 中的 YAML 策略片段
2.3 隐私计算框架下屏蔽规则的联邦学习协同演进
屏蔽规则动态协商机制
各参与方在本地训练时,依据差分隐私预算 ε 和数据敏感度自动推导字段级屏蔽策略,并通过安全聚合交换规则摘要:
def derive_mask_rule(epsilon, sensitivity): # 基于拉普拉斯机制计算噪声尺度 scale = sensitivity / epsilon # 生成布尔掩码:低信噪比字段置为True(需屏蔽) return np.abs(grad_norm) < scale * 0.8
该函数输出布尔向量,控制梯度中哪些维度参与联邦聚合;scale 决定噪声强度,0.8为经验性鲁棒阈值。
协同演化流程
- 本地模型训练并评估特征贡献度
- 提交脱敏后的规则摘要至协调节点
- 聚合共识规则并下发更新版本
规则收敛对比
| 迭代轮次 | 规则一致性(%) | 平均ε消耗 |
|---|
| 1 | 62.3 | 1.85 |
| 5 | 94.7 | 0.92 |
2.4 屏蔽效果可验证性设计:从混淆矩阵到Gartner L3可信度评估落地
混淆矩阵驱动的屏蔽质量量化
屏蔽效果不能仅依赖“是否拦截”,需映射至标准分类评估框架。下表展示某隐私增强系统在10,000条样本上的实测混淆矩阵:
| 预测屏蔽 | 预测未屏蔽 |
|---|
| 实际应屏蔽 | 9,240 | 760 |
|---|
| 实际不应屏蔽 | 185 | 8,815 |
|---|
Gartner L3可信度对齐实现
L3要求“可独立验证的策略执行一致性”。关键在于将屏蔽日志与策略规则双向追溯:
// RuleTraceID 嵌入每条审计日志,支持L3回溯 type AuditLog struct { EventID string `json:"event_id"` RuleTraceID string `json:"rule_trace_id"` // 如 "PCI-DSS-8.2.1#v3.1" Action string `json:"action"` // "masked", "blocked", "allowed" }
该结构使第三方审计工具可按RuleTraceID聚合日志,比对策略版本库与实际执行结果,满足Gartner L3“策略-执行-证据”三重锚定要求。
2.5 面向AIOps场景的屏蔽日志语义解析与根因反演实验
语义屏蔽规则定义
通过正则与上下文感知双模匹配,动态脱敏敏感字段。以下为典型屏蔽策略示例:
# 基于日志模板的字段级语义屏蔽 def mask_log_semantic(log_line: str) -> str: # 匹配"token=xxx"或"auth_token=yyy"并替换为[REDACTED] return re.sub(r'(token|auth_token)\s*=\s*["\']?[^"\']*["\']?', r'\1=[REDACTED]', log_line)
该函数保留字段名语义(如
token=),仅遮蔽值域,确保后续NLP解析仍可识别关键实体类型。
根因反演评估指标
| 指标 | 含义 | 目标值 |
|---|
| Precision@3 | 前3个推荐根因中真实根因占比 | ≥0.82 |
| Recall@5 | 真实根因出现在前5推荐中的比例 | ≥0.91 |
第三章:AI工具链嵌入智能屏蔽的工程化范式
3.1 LLM增强型策略编排引擎:Prompt Shielding与上下文感知拦截
Prompt Shielding 核心机制
通过动态重写用户输入,在保留语义前提下剥离潜在越权指令。关键逻辑如下:
def shield_prompt(user_input: str, policy_context: dict) -> str: # 基于策略白名单过滤敏感动词,注入安全约束前缀 if "delete" in user_input.lower(): return f"[SAFETY_MODE]禁止执行删除操作。{user_input}" return f"[CONTEXT_BOUND]依据{policy_context['scope']}范围处理:{user_input}"
该函数依据实时策略上下文(如租户权限域、数据分级标签)注入语义锚点,引导LLM在受控边界内响应。
上下文感知拦截决策表
| 上下文特征 | 拦截强度 | 响应策略 |
|---|
| 高敏字段访问 + 无审计日志 | 阻断 | 返回预定义合规话术 |
| 跨租户查询 + 低置信度意图 | 降权+澄清 | 触发多轮意图确认 |
3.2 RAG管道中敏感信息流的端到端屏蔽沙箱验证
沙箱隔离架构
采用轻量级容器化沙箱(如 gVisor + eBPF 过滤器)对 RAG 的检索、重排与生成三阶段实施内存级隔离,确保原始文档切片、查询向量、LLM 输入上下文均不越界。
敏感字段动态掩码策略
def mask_sensitive_fields(chunk: dict, policy: dict) -> dict: for field in policy.get("pii_fields", []): if field in chunk and chunk[field]: chunk[field] = "[REDACTED_" + policy["method"] + "]" return chunk # policy = {"pii_fields": ["ssn", "email"], "method": "HASH_V4"}
该函数在文档分块注入向量库前执行,依据策略字典精准定位并替换敏感字段,避免正则误匹配或漏掩。
验证结果概览
| 阶段 | 检测覆盖率 | 误掩率 |
|---|
| 检索输入 | 100% | 0.02% |
| LLM prompt | 99.8% | 0.07% |
3.3 MLOps流水线中屏蔽模块的CI/CD合规门禁集成
门禁策略声明与注入
在模型训练前的构建阶段,需将数据脱敏、特征屏蔽等合规策略以声明式配置注入流水线。以下为 Argo Workflows 中屏蔽模块的策略片段:
- name: enforce-mask-policy container: image: registry.example.com/mask-validator:v1.4 env: - name: MASK_RULE_SET value: "pci-sd-2023" - name: ALLOWED_MASK_TYPES value: "tokenize,hash,synthetic"
该配置强制校验输入数据是否已通过指定掩码规则集(如 PCI SD 2023)处理,并限定仅允许 tokenization、哈希或合成化三类屏蔽方式,避免明文敏感字段流入下游。
门禁执行流程
| 阶段 | 动作 | 失败响应 |
|---|
| 代码提交 | 触发预检脚本扫描 mask_config.yaml | 阻断 PR 合并 |
| 镜像构建 | 验证容器内 mask-validator 版本签名 | 终止镜像推送 |
| 流水线运行 | 调用 /healthz 接口校验屏蔽服务可用性 | 跳过训练任务 |
第四章:典型行业全链路整合实施路径
4.1 金融风控场景:信贷审批AI工具与实时交易屏蔽联合压测报告
压测架构设计
采用双通道协同压测模型:信贷审批AI服务(异步批处理)与实时交易屏蔽引擎(毫秒级响应)共享统一风控特征缓存层,通过Kafka Topic进行事件解耦。
关键性能指标
| 模块 | TPS | P99延迟(ms) | 错误率 |
|---|
| AI审批服务 | 1,280 | 420 | 0.017% |
| 交易屏蔽引擎 | 8,500 | 18 | 0.003% |
特征同步逻辑
// 特征版本原子切换,避免脏读 func syncRiskFeatures(ctx context.Context, version string) error { // 使用Redis SETNX + TTL保障幂等性 key := "risk:features:" + version if ok, _ := redisClient.SetNX(ctx, key, payload, 30*time.Minute).Result(); !ok { return errors.New("feature sync conflict") } return nil }
该逻辑确保多实例并发更新时仅一个成功写入,TTL防止陈旧特征长期驻留;version参数由风控策略中心统一推送,驱动全链路灰度生效。
4.2 医疗NLP系统:病历生成AI与PHI智能脱敏屏蔽双轨验证案例
双轨协同架构
系统采用生成与脱敏并行验证机制:病历生成模型输出原始文本流,同步触发PHI识别引擎进行实时标记与掩码决策。
PHI动态掩码策略
def mask_phi(text: str, phi_spans: List[Tuple[int, int, str]]) -> str: # phi_spans: [(start, end, entity_type), ...], e.g., (12, 18, "PHONE") masked = list(text) for start, end, etype in sorted(phi_spans, reverse=True): replacement = f"[{etype.upper()}]" masked[start:end] = replacement + "*" * (end - start - len(etype) - 2) return "".join(masked)
该函数按逆序处理重叠实体,确保索引不偏移;
replacement保留语义类别,
*填充保障字段长度一致性,满足HL7 FHIR文本对齐要求。
验证结果比对表
| 验证维度 | 生成侧通过率 | 脱敏侧通过率 | 双轨联合通过率 |
|---|
| 结构合规性(ICD-10编码嵌入) | 98.2% | — | 96.7% |
| PHI漏脱敏率 | — | 0.03% | 0.08% |
4.3 政务大模型平台:政策问答AI与涉密内容语义级屏蔽联动部署实录
双引擎协同架构
问答引擎与屏蔽引擎通过统一语义中间件实时耦合,输入请求经共享分词器后并行进入Policy-BERT与SecMask-Transformer。
敏感词动态掩码示例
def semantic_mask(text: str, policy_model) -> str: # 调用政务领域微调的NER模型识别涉密实体 entities = policy_model.extract_entities(text) # 如:['国发〔2023〕12号', 'A级密钥'] for ent in sorted(entities, key=len, reverse=True): text = text.replace(ent, "[REDACTED]") return text
该函数基于细粒度实体识别结果实施上下文感知替换,避免正则误杀;
policy_model加载政务专用命名实体识别权重,支持文件字号、密级标识、内部机构简称等17类敏感模式。
屏蔽策略生效对照表
| 输入片段 | 原始输出 | 屏蔽后输出 |
|---|
| 根据国发〔2023〕12号文第5条 | 应由省级主管部门牵头落实 | 应由省级主管部门牵头落实 |
| 密钥存储于A级密钥管理系统 | 建议采用SM4加密传输 | 建议采用加密算法传输 |
4.4 跨境电商AI客服:多语言意图识别与地域合规屏蔽策略热更新实践
动态策略加载机制
采用内存映射+版本戳校验实现毫秒级策略热更新,避免模型重载:
func LoadPolicy(version string) (*CompliancePolicy, error) { data, _ := mmap.Open(fmt.Sprintf("/policies/%s.bin", version)) policy := &CompliancePolicy{} json.Unmarshal(data, policy) return policy, nil }
该函数通过内存映射零拷贝读取二进制策略文件,并基于语义版本号(如
2024-DE-1.2)隔离德国GDPR与巴西LGPD策略,
version参数驱动地域上下文切换。
多语言意图识别流水线
- 输入文本经语言检测器路由至对应语种BERT微调模型
- 意图标签空间统一映射至ISO 24617-1标准槽位体系
- 地域敏感意图(如“退款”)触发合规策略引擎二次校验
屏蔽策略生效状态表
| 地区代码 | 生效时间 | 屏蔽意图ID | 热更新延迟 |
|---|
| JP | 2024-05-20T09:00:00Z | REFUND_3A | ≤87ms |
| KR | 2024-05-21T02:15:00Z | DISCOUNT_7B | ≤62ms |
第五章:总结与展望
在真实生产环境中,某中型电商平台将本方案落地后,API 响应延迟降低 42%,错误率从 0.87% 下降至 0.13%。关键路径的可观测性覆盖率达 100%,SRE 团队平均故障定位时间(MTTD)缩短至 92 秒。
可观测性能力演进路线
- 阶段一:接入 OpenTelemetry SDK,统一 trace/span 上报格式
- 阶段二:基于 Prometheus + Grafana 构建服务级 SLO 看板(P95 延迟、错误率、饱和度)
- 阶段三:通过 eBPF 实时采集内核级指标,补充传统 agent 无法捕获的连接重传、TIME_WAIT 激增等信号
典型故障自愈配置示例
# 自动扩缩容策略(Kubernetes HPA v2) apiVersion: autoscaling/v2 kind: HorizontalPodAutoscaler metadata: name: payment-service-hpa spec: scaleTargetRef: apiVersion: apps/v1 kind: Deployment name: payment-service minReplicas: 2 maxReplicas: 12 metrics: - type: Pods pods: metric: name: http_requests_total target: type: AverageValue averageValue: 250 # 每 Pod 每秒处理请求数阈值
多云环境适配对比
| 维度 | AWS EKS | Azure AKS | 阿里云 ACK |
|---|
| 日志采集延迟(p99) | 1.2s | 1.8s | 0.9s |
| trace 采样一致性 | 支持 W3C TraceContext | 需启用 OpenTelemetry Collector 转换 | 原生兼容 Jaeger & Zipkin 格式 |
未来重点验证方向
[Envoy xDS v3] → [WASM Filter 动态注入] → [Rust 编写熔断器] → [实时策略决策引擎]